Your tasks

  • Designing and setting up an archive on the armed conflict in Chiapas.
  • Reviewing, systematising, protecting and safeguarding existing documents.
  • Organising and helping with digitalisation of materials and visual documentation of eyewitness accounts.
  • Designing exhibitions and helping create the content for a multimedia platform as part of the remembrance work.
  • Properly disbursing and managing funds locally in accordance with donor guidelines and AGIAMONDO requirements. In doing so, you will work in partnership with FRAYBA.

Your profile

  • You have a university degree , e.g. in sociology, history, ethnology, or you are trained as an archivist or documentalist.
  • You have practical experience setting up an archive and handling documents as well as video and audio files.
  • You have practical knowledge of remembrance work. Experience in public relations and educational processes is advantageous.
  • You can communicate fluently in Spanish, verbally and in writing. You hold a valid driver’s licence and drive on a regular basis.
  • You are an EU or Swiss citizen and identify with the goals and concerns of church development and peace work.

Your work with AGIAMONDO and Fray Bartolomé de las Casas Human Rights Center

AGIAMONDO is the personnel service of German Catholics for development cooperation. In the Civil Peace Service (CPS), we offer professionals the opportunity for meaningful service in cooperation with local development actors. The CPS is a personnel program for violence prevention and peacebuilding in crisis and conflict regions. It works for a world in which conflicts are settled without violence. Together with church and civil society partner organizations in Mexico, AGIAMONDO wants to contribute to the civil conflict resolution there and to the sustainable and just development of the country through peacebuilding measures.

The Fray Bartolomé de las Casas Human Rights Center (FRAYBA) was founded on March 19, 1989 on the initiative of Don Samuel Ruiz García, then Catholic Bishop of the Diocese. You will monitor and document human rights violations in the state of Chiapas, especially in indigenous territories, and promote the right of indigenous peoples to self-determination and autonomy on their lands and territories.

As part of its remembrance work, FRAYBA aims to build its own archive to systematise and organise documents and reports from the period of armed internal conflict. This archive will subsequently become part of a remembrance centre, which will be made available to interested communities and individuals. The centre is intended to contribute to local remembrance as well as the political education of young people.
